So how accurate are the gtechs? i borrowed one from a friend and made a few runs, pretty dang neat. The most intresting part about it i have to say is the measure of lateral g's while launching and cornering. Its a good way of learning how to launch with minimal wheelspin. But with a base z with no lsd you can only expect so much but surprisingly my z still managed to pull a 0-60 time of 5.43 sec. at a launch of .83g's. i was impressed. i just wonder how much of a difference an lsd would make.

btw we also made a few runs in my buddies stock 2004 sti. he managed to launch at 2.03 g's... that car is just ridiculous.

5AT roadster, using GTimer:
0-60 5.47 seconds (tip mode with tcs off).
At the track:
RT………………………………........................................... . .477 (terrible!)
60’……………………………….......................................... .. 2.13
330.……………………………............................................. ..5.93
1/8.……………………………............................................... .9.08
MPH………………………………..........................................78. 2
1000.……………………………............................................ ..11.78
¼……………………………................................................ .....14.05
MPH………………………………............................................9 9.2

Using that calculator, it told me the 0-60 was 5.35. Close, but not 100% on.
